Venue Description

The whole venue is on one level, but there is a single step at the front of the building. A portable ramp is available from Gullivers across the road if required. There is no accessible toilet, but customers are welcome to use the accessible toilet at Gullivers if needed.

Listings information is available on our website – please contact the venue directly if you require this in an alternative format and we will do our best to accommodate this.

There isn’t a dedicated lowered bar area, but customers who may require one are welcome to use the side entrance of the bar (normally marked ‘no service’), and our staff will come and serve you from there.

Travel Guide

Taxis are able to pick up and drop off directly outside the venue.

The venue is well served by public transport and it is approximately 400 metres from Piccadilly Gardens and 450 metres from Shudehill Interchange, where there are buses and trams to many parts of the city.

Bookable Access Facilities & How To Apply

Free tickets for Personal Assistants are available – please contact the event’s promoter directly or the venue to arrange this.

Events may be seated or standing, but chairs are always available on request and we will place these at the front of the venue so that you have a clear view of the stage. Please contact us ahead of the show if you would like us to arrange this for you. If you have booked seating, you are welcome to arrive 15 minutes before doors to allow you to sit down without having to move through a crowd. Queue jump is also available for customers who require it.

Arrival Guide

When you arrive at the venue, please speak to the bar staff who will be your first point of contact for any enquiries. All our staff have been trained on venue accessibility and will be able to help. If you have booked seating or other facilities, the bar staff will be aware of this and can direct you to them.

Ticketing for events is handled by the event promoters themselves rather than the venue. For most events, the promoter will provide a box office or door person who will be available at the entrance to the venue.
